    They don't release new builds as often as other vendors(unless they have to), because in many cases they can fix the problem in one of the modules, then release a new module, and every user will get the new module and get it fixed automatically through the VSD update channel. There is no need to uninstall and reinstall the whole program for that.

    I have had one issues fixed this year, and it was sorted after they fixed it and released a new module, no need for a new build release.
